Week 9 schedule

  • Thu, Aug 3^rd^ - 8:30 ET/5:30 PT - Lions (6-1) @ Blue Bombers (5-2)
  • Fri, Aug 4^th^ - 9:00 ET/6:00 PT - Argonauts (6-0) @ Stampeders (2-5)
  • Sat, Aug 5^th^ - 7:00 ET/4:00 PT - Allouettes (3-3) @ Tiger-Cats (3-4)
  • Sun, Aug 6^th^ - 7:00 ET/4:00 PT - Redblacks (3-4) @ Roughriders (3-4)

Game & league notes

  • Off-week: Elks
